Understanding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ices designed for individuals with minimal mobility. They supply a way of transportation for individuals who might have problem walking but still wish to keep their self-reliance. They are available in numerous styles and functions to deal with a wide variety of requirements.
Types of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ters can typically be classified into 3 primary types:
TypeDescriptionBest ForCompact ScootersThese are small and lightweight, perfect for inside and short trips.Users with restricted storage area or those who travel typically.Mid-size ScootersA balance in between portability and stability, appropriate for both indoor and outside use.Those who require to cover a range of surfaces.Durable ScootersBig and robust, developed for rugged outdoor use and much heavier people.Users requiring extra weight capacity or going off-road.Secret Features of Mobility Scooters
The option of mobility scooter often depends on the functions that align with individual needs. Here are a few of the crucial functions to consider:

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ters include various weight limitations. It is vital to choose a scooter that can effectively support the user's weight.

Range: The range a scooter can take a trip on a single charge varies. Depending on user requirements, one may select scooters with a variety of approximately 40 miles.

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or use, enabling easier navigation in tight spaces.

Battery Type: The type of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most common.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The advantages of mobility scooters extend beyond just transport. Some essential advantages consist of:

Independence: Users can navigate their environment without counting on caregivers, promoting independence and confidence.

Health Benefits: Using a scooter can motivate outdoor activity, causing physical and psychological health improvements by minimizing sensations of seclusion.

Convenience: Scooters can easily be operated in different environments, whether inside your home, in shopping malls, or outdoors.
Essential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When acquiring a mobility scooter, several considerations can help make sure that you select the best model:

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ider just how much support the person will require.Series of use: Determine where the scooter will mostly be used (indoors, outdoors, on rough surfaces, etc).
Test Drive:
Always test drive several designs to discover a suitable fit. Pay attention to convenience,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Review Safety Features:
Look for scooters with appropriate security features like lights, indicators, and anti-tip designs.
Inspect Warranty and Service Options:
A reputable warranty and offered service alternatives are essential for long-lasting use.FAQs about Mobility Scooters
1. How quickly do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ters typically have speeds varying from 4 to 8 mph, with the majority of developed for safety instead of high-speed travel. 2. Are there we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ters feature specific weight limitations, frequently varying from
250 pounds to over 500 lbs, depending upon the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be used indoors?Certain designs, particularly compact scooters, are specifically developed for
indoor use and are simpler to steer in tight areas. 4. How typically do the batteries need to be replaced?Battery life can vary based upon usage, however normally, with correct care, batteries may last between 1 to 3 years before requiring replacement
